     45 #include "extern.h"
     46 
     47 void
     48 initialize(filename)
     49 	const char   *filename;
     50 {
     51 	const struct objs *p;
     52 	char *savefile;
     53 
     54 	puts("Version 4.2, fall 1984.");
     55 	puts("First Adventure game written by His Lordship, the honorable");
     56 	puts("Admiral D.W. Riggle\n");
     57 	location = dayfile;
     58 	srand(getpid());
     59 	getutmp(username);
     60 	wordinit();
     61 	if (filename == NULL) {
     62 		direction = NORTH;
     63 		ourtime = 0;
     64 		snooze = CYCLE * 1.5;
     65 		position = 22;
     66 		setbit(wear, PAJAMAS);
     67 		fuel = TANKFULL;
     68 		torps = TORPEDOES;
     69 		for (p = dayobjs; p->room != 0; p++)
     70 			setbit(location[p->room].objects, p->obj);
     71 	} else {
     72 		savefile = save_file_name(filename, strlen(filename));
     73 		restore(savefile);
     74 		free(savefile);
     75 	}
     76 	wiz = wizard(username);
     77 	signal(SIGINT, diesig);
     78 }
     79 
     80 void
     81 getutmp(uname)
     82 	char   *uname;
     83 {
     84 	struct passwd *ptr;
     85 
     86 	ptr = getpwuid(getuid());
     87 	strcpy(uname, ptr ? ptr->pw_name : "");
     88 }
     89 
     90 const char   *const list[] = {		/* hereditary wizards */
     91 	"riggle",
     92 	"chris",
     93 	"edward",
     94 	"comay",
     95 	"yee",
     96 	"dmr",
     97 	"ken",
     98 	0
     99 };
    100 
    101 const char   *const badguys[] = {
    102 	"wnj",
    103 	"root",
    104 	"ted",
    105 	0
    106 };
    107 
    108 int
    109 wizard(uname)
    110 	const char   *uname;
    111 {
    112 	int     flag;
    113 
    114 	if ((flag = checkout(uname)) != 0)
    115 		printf("You are the Great wizard %s.\n", uname);
    116 	return flag;
    117 }
    118 
    119 int
    120 checkout(uname)
    121 	const char   *uname;
    122 {
    123 	const char  *const *ptr;
    124 
    125 	for (ptr = list; *ptr; ptr++)
    126 		if (strcmp(*ptr, uname) == 0)
    127 			return 1;
    128 	for (ptr = badguys; *ptr; ptr++)
    129 		if (strcmp(*ptr, uname) == 0) {
    130 			printf("You are the Poor anti-wizard %s.  Good Luck!\n",
    131 			    uname);
    132 			CUMBER = 3;
    133 			WEIGHT = 9;	/* that'll get him! */
    134 			ourclock = 10;
    135 			setbit(location[7].objects, WOODSMAN);	/* viper room */
    136 			setbit(location[20].objects, WOODSMAN);	/* laser " */
    137 			setbit(location[13].objects, DARK);	/* amulet " */
    138 			setbit(location[8].objects, ELF);	/* closet */
    139 			return 0;	/* anything else, Chris? */
    140 		}
    141 	return 0;
    142 }
